the Solist



The Soloist, directed by Joe Wright, was written by Susannah Grant, based on a series of columns written by Los Angeles Times columnist Steve Lopez, who chronicled the plight of Nathaniel Ayers, a musician with schizophrenia, and eventually was chronicled in Lopez' book, The Soloist.Grant drew elements of the story from a book written by Lopez, which was published in the spring of 2008.

The Soloist is a drama film starried by Jamie Foxx and Robert Downey Jr.
Foxx portrays Ayers, who is considered a cello prodigy, and Downey portrays Lopez, a Los Angeles Times columnist who discovers Ayers and writes about him in the newspaper.
